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A connection interface includes a base bracket and a cable connection carrier (e.g., module, panel, etc.). The cable connection carrier has a front wall to which one or more cable connection components (e.g., optical components, electrical components, and/or hybrid components) are mounted. The cable connection carrier may angle the cable connection components relative to an open front of the base bracket. Some cable connection carriers may be snap-fit to the base bracket for easy installation. Other cable connection carriers are movable (e.g., pivotal) relative to the base bracket.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A connection interface comprising: a base bracket having a height extending between opposite first and second ends, a depth extending between a front and a back, and a width extending between opposite first and second sides, the base bracket including a base wall defining the back, the base bracket also including first and second opposite base bracket side walls that define the first and second sides of the base bracket, the first and second base bracket side walls project forwardly from the base wall to the front of the base bracket to define a passage extending along the height of the base bracket, the base bracket defining a snap-fit module mounting interface between the first and second base bracket side walls, wherein the base bracket includes latch arms extending outwardly from a bottom of the base bracket and the base bracket defines catch surfaces at a top of the base bracket in vertical alignment with the latch arms; a cable connection module having a front wall, the cable connection module connecting to the base bracket at the snap-fit module mounting interface to orient the front wall at a first non-zero angle relative to the height of the base bracket, the cable connection module including a component mounting surface disposed at the front wall, the component mounting surface being disposed at a second non-zero angle relative to the height of the base bracket, the second angle being different than the first angle; and a cover configured to mount to the catch surfaces of the base bracket. 2. The connection interface of claim 1 , further comprising a plurality of cable connection components disposed at the component mounting surface. 3. The connection interface of claim 2 , wherein the cable connection components are disposed in a row. 4. The connection interface of claim 3 , wherein the cable connection components are first cable connection components and the row is a first row; and wherein a plurality of second cable connection components are disposed at the cable connection module in a second row extending parallel with the first row. 5. The connection interface of claim 4 , wherein the second cable connection components are different than the first cable connection components. 6. The connection interface of claim 5 , wherein the component mounting surface is a first component mounting surface; and wherein a second component mounting surface is disposed at the front wall, the second cable connection components being disposed at the second component mounting surface. 7. The connection interface of claim 6 , wherein the second component mounting surface is disposed at a non-zero angle relative to the height of the base bracket that is different than the first angle. 8. The connection interface of claim 7 , wherein the non-zero angle of the second component mounting surface is the same as the second non-zero angle. 9. The connection interface of claim 5 , wherein the first cable connection components includes optical connector ports; and wherein the second cable connection components include power connector ports. 10. The connection interface of claim 1 , wherein the front wall intersects a reference plane extending along the front of the base bracket, wherein a rearward portion of the front wall is located rearward of the reference plane and between the bracket side walls; and wherein a forward portion of the front wall is located forward of the reference plane and forward of the base bracket. 11. The connection interface of claim 1 , wherein the snap-fit module mounting interface is adapted to receive the cable connection module along a linear insert path. 12. The connection interface of claim 1 , wherein the base bracket is formed from first and second pieces that latch together, each of the first and second pieces defining one of the first and second side walls of the base bracket. 13. The connection interface of claim 1 , wherein the base bracket includes a plurality of base bracket modules that are stacked together to form the base bracket, and wherein each of the base bracket modules defines a separate module mounting location. 14. The connection interface of claim 13 , wherein each of the base bracket modules is formed from first and second pieces that latch together. 15. The connection interface of claim 1 , wherein the first base bracket side wall includes tabs protruding outwardly from the base bracket; and wherein the second base bracket side wall defines apertures laterally aligned with the tabs. 16. A cable connection interface comprising: a plurality of base bracket modules including a first base bracket module and a second base bracket module, each of the base bracket modules including a base wall extending between a top and a bottom and extending between first and second side walls, each of the sidewalls defining an internally facing mounting receptacle, each of the base bracket modules including a first part of a first attachment arrangement disposed at the top of the base bracket module and a corresponding second part of the first attachment arrangement disposed at the bottom of the base bracket module, each of the base bracket modules also including a first part of a second attachment arrangement disposed at one of the first and second side walls and a second part of the second attachment arrangement disposed at the other of the first and second side walls, wherein the first and second base bracket modules are selectably mountable together in either of a first configuration and a second configuration, wherein when in the first configuration, the second part of the first attachment arrangement of the first of the base bracket modules engages the first part of the first attachment arrangement of a second of the base bracket modules, and wherein when in the second configuration, the second part of the second attachment arrangement of the first base bracket module engages the first part of the second attachment arrangement of the second base bracket module; and a plurality of cable connection carriers mountable to the base bracket modules; and at least one cover configured to mount to the first part of the base bracket module. 17. The cable connection interface of claim 16 , wherein each cable connection carrier is configured to hold a plurality of cable connection components in a row. 18. The cable connection interface of claim 17 , wherein a first of the connection carriers is configured to hold the cable connection components in a plurality of rows.
